Tri-Closure: A Quick And Easy Way To Create A Local Coordinate System For Underwater Photogrammetric Recording (2017)
To use 3-D photogrammetric models as scientific data, it is essential for archaeologists to use local coordinate systems to constrain their photogrammetric models to 1:1 scale. This enables archaeologists to take measurements directly from their models. Direct Survey Methods (DSM) are often used to create local coordinate systems; however, DSM often requires several days of diving operations, which may become problematic when recording large or deep-water sites. Underwater, terrestrial, and intertidal core extractions at the Walk Bridge, Norwalk, CT: An alternative to traditional Phase I survey (2017)
The CTDOT Walk Bridge Replacement Project in Norwalk, Connecticut presented several challenges, making it unsuitable for a traditional Phase I archaeological survey. The urbanized Area of Potential Effect (APE) has been heavily industrialized since the mid-19th century. The pervasive ground disturbance, landmaking, and hazardous soil contamination that characterize the APE presented obstacles to typical survey methods such as hand-excavated shovel test pits. What Lies Beneath: Underwater Ground Penetrating Radar Survey of the Inundated Liebman Site, an Early Paleoindian Site in Lebanon, Connecticut. (2024)
This is an abstract from the "SAA 2024: Individual Abstracts" session, at the 89th annual meeting of the Society for American Archaeology. The Liebman Site (71-31) is an Early Paleoindian site preserved beneath Lake Williams, a ~270-acre lake initially created by 19th century milling operations of Bartlett Brook in Lebanon, Connecticut. Within These Walls and Beyond: How the NHPA Saved and Continues to Protect Dry Tortugas National Park (2016)
Dry Tortugas National Park lies approximately 70 miles to the west of Key West in the direct path of the Florida Straits, as the western most terminus of the Florida Keys. Having been desginated initially as a National Monument in 1935, it wasn't until the establishment of the National Historic Preservation Act in 1966 that it truly saw protection from treasure hunters in the pristine reefs, and in a ironic twist, also from the then director of the National Park Service.
